The Chuck-A-Lucks

Biography

The Chuck-A-Lucks were a trio comprising Adrian McClish (aka Adrian Keith) and Reuben Noel, who was simply childhood friends, and Jim Bob Nance. They 1st started singing collectively at Amarillo University immediately after Globe War II, and relocated to Denton, TX, where in fact the three of these signed up for North Tx State College. These were referred to as the Dipsy Doodlers for a while, and flipped semi-professional after getting popular within the North Tx Condition campus. By 1950, Nance have been changed by Charlie Dickerson, a comedian and university football celebrity. The group split for a while in the end three graduated, and Noel and Dickerson had been drafted and offered in Korea. By 1953, the trio had been all back civilian existence and back collectively, but had been forced to stop the name Dipsy Doodlers, due to the large numbers of additional acts deploying it at that time. They find the Chuck-A-Lucks, plus they started functioning around Tx and creating a following because of their mixture of vocalizing and humor, which produced them extremely popular. The trio was functioning the region around Ft. Value when they had been uncovered by Joe Leonard and agreed upon to his Lin Information label away from Gainesville, TX. Their documenting career was fairly brief, comprising per year of therefore of intermittent periods, backed by way of a music group that included Tom Gwin on drums, Tom Loy on trumpet, Dick Cole over the trombone, and Suzie McCune helping them on vocals. A calendar year afterwards, in March of 1958, the trio created one outstanding little bit of rock and roll & roll, compiled by Charlie Dickerson — “Disk Jockey Fever” was a sizzling hot boogie amount, highlighted by J.B. Brinkley’s business lead electric guitar and Jodie Lyons’s burning up sax. It’s regarded a great little bit of rockabilly music, in addition to an outstanding exemplory case of nightclub rock and roll & move 40 years afterwards, but in some way it never produced the cut or any graph in 1958. The group still left Lin following the failing of “Disk Jockey Fever,” and eventually agreed upon with Jubilee Information. The Chuck-A-Lucks ultimately evolved right into a duo after Noel still left, and kept functioning a very profitable string of gigs in night clubs throughout the USA correct up through 1972. Their action was a lot more focused toward humor than music, specifically as time passed, as being a sort of a nation/right-wing version from the Smothers Brothers as satirists — their 1967 live record, cut for Shannon Information, the label possessed by Mary Reeves, the widow of Jim Reeves, is normally notable today because of its jokes at the trouble of hippies, homosexuals, among others regarded “alien” towards the southern/traditional western market they appealed to. The group reunited in 1996 for the 50th anniversary display in Tx.
